Construction engineering is a professional discipline that deals with the designing, planning, construction, and management of infrastructures such as highways, bridges, airports, railroads, buildings, dams, and utilities.

A standard form of building contract is a pre-written contract that outlines common terms and conditions for construction projects. When considering a Kentucky Contract for Construction of Building Designed by an Engineer, using a standard form can streamline the process by providing a reliable template that covers essential aspects. This approach often helps in minimizing disputes and speeding up agreement.

The five elements of a construction contract include scope of work, payment terms, schedule, conditions of completion, and warranties. Each element is crucial for ensuring that both parties understand their commitments. For a solid Kentucky Contract for Construction of Building Designed by an Engineer, these elements should be clearly defined and agreed upon to facilitate a smooth construction process.

To create a valid Kentucky Contract for Construction of Building Designed by an Engineer, you need five essential elements: offer, acceptance, consideration, capacity, and legality. Each party must agree to the terms, and there should be something of value exchanged. Additionally, all parties involved must have the legal capacity to enter into the contract, and the contract must comply with the law.
